On October 1st, 1969, James Brown performed at Augusta’s Bell Auditorium, intending to record a live album. However, the mass departure of musicians disrupted the plan. Nearly a year later, the legendary double album “Sex Machine” was released, partially featuring recordings from that night. Now, for its fiftieth anniversary, the entire evening is released, showcasing all 15 tracks and various monologues. “Live At Home” captures James Brown’s stellar orchestra in a relaxed home concert setting. Despite a few odd selections, the excitement prevails, particularly in tracks like “Mother Popcorn” and “Say it Loud-I’m Black And I’m Proud.”
